Abstract

Bony lesions were created experimentally in 48 fresh cadaver wrists. They consisted of radial and scaphoid resections along the extent of the proximal carpal row, representative of clinically-induced (usually traumatic) lesions. The displacements obtained experimentally to mirror each clinical situation modify the physiologic equilibrium established between the trans-osseous forces and the ligaments. The comparison between the experimentally-induced lesions and clinical displacements shows the etiology of the clinical conditions which indicates the proper treatment.
